Tag Archives: Lake

Toba Lake, Indonesia


Lake Toba is the largest lake in Indonesia and even South East Asia. This type of volcanic lake is the second largest lake in the world after Lake Victoria in Africa. A volcanic lake with a length of 100 kilometers and 30 kilometers wide along the furthest depths of approximately 400 meters which is located in the province of North Sumatra, Indonesia. Continue reading Toba Lake, Indonesia